Human rights teams name for extension of UN mission to Iran


The Kurdistan Human Rights Network (KHRN), along with 42 different human rights organizations, issued a joint assertion calling for the extension of the mandate of the UN Special Rapporteur and the UN Fact-Finding Mission on Iran.

This assertion is issued similtaneously the detailed report of the UN Fact-Finding Mission and the report of the UN Special Rapporteur on Human Rights in Iran to the UN Human Rights Council, calling on Member States to help the continuation of those missions. .

The full textual content of the joint assertion is under.

FFMI’s mandate to handle violations dedicated through the 2022 nationwide protests, with a selected give attention to girls and youngsters, established following the custodial dying of Zina Mahusa Amini stays essential. Not solely do violations associated to the 2022 protests proceed to reverberate inside Iran, however this obligation additionally performs an essential position in addressing the impunity that fuels these and different human rights abuses. There is.

As famous above, crimes underneath worldwide legislation associated to the 2022 protests proceed. Thousands of individuals, together with kids, have been subjected to abusive interrogation, arbitrary detention, unjust prosecution, suspension of schooling or employment, or expulsion for peacefully exercising their human rights. Intelligence and safety providers proceed to focus on households of these unlawfully killed throughout protests, searching for reality and justice for the murders of their family members. At least 9 individuals have been arbitrarily executed in reference to protests following grossly unfair trials. In January 2024, UN specialists strongly condemned the execution of Mohammad Ghobadr and mentioned that a minimum of 4 individuals reportedly stay at imminent danger of execution in reference to nationwide protests. and a minimum of 15 others are dealing with the dying penalty.
